Олимпиадный тренинг

Задача . 3В1


Задача

Темы:
(Демо-2026) Учёный решил провести кластеризацию некоторого множества звёзд по их расположению на карте звёздного неба. Каждый кластер имеет форму прямоугольника со сторонами длиной H и W, причём эти прямоугольники между собой не пересекаются. Центр кластера – это одна из звёзд на графике, сумма расстояний от которой до всех остальных звёзд кластера минимальна. В файле А хранятся данные о звёздах 2-х кластеров, для которых H=6 и W=4,5. В файле B хранятся данные о звёздах 3-х кластеров, для которых H=6 и W=5. В файле Б имеются координаты ровно трёх «лишних» точек, являющихся аномалиями, возникшими в результате помех при передаче данных. Эти три точки не относятся ни к одному из кластеров, их учитывать не нужно.
Для файла А определите координаты центра каждого кластера, затем найдите два числа: Px – минимальную из абсцисс центров кластеров, и Py – минимальную из ординат центров кластеров. Для файла Б определите координаты центра каждого кластера, затем найдите два числа: Q1расстояние между центрами кластеров с минимальным и максимальным количеством точек, и Q2максимальное расстояние от центра кластера до точки этого же кластера среди всех кластеров. Гарантируется, что во всех кластерах количество точек различно.

В ответе запишите четыре числа: в первой строке – сначала целую часть абсолютного значения произведения Px × 10 000, затем целую часть абсолютного значения произведения Py × 10 000; во второй строке – сначала целую часть произведения Q1 × 10 000, затем целую часть произведения Q2 × 10 000.

Файл

 

time 1000 ms
memory 256 Mb
Правила оформления программ и список ошибок при автоматической проверке задач

Статистика успешных решений по компиляторам
Комментарий учителя